Russian term or phrase: старый сукман
A woman finds some spare clothing for a homeless old man.

Нашла для него теплую барашковую шапку и старый сукман из монастырского сукна.
Deborah Hoffman
Local time: 07:57
old/ used overcoat
Explanation:
The word cукман has many meanings but it is basically an overcoat (considering it's made of wool).

old kaftan


Explanation:
Сукман, сукманец и сукня (стар.) — кафтан, а также и сарафан, сшитый из крестьянского домотканого сукна
http://goo.gl/IOzdK

see Russian kaftans - http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Kaftan

+ you have "из монастырского сукна"
